Gilbert Smalls, a 76-year-old neighbor, confessed to shooting 21-year-old Justin Chatfield in a Bronx apartment building. Chatfield was shot in the chest after hearing an argument outside his apartment. He died shortly after being rushed to the hospital. Chatfield was expecting a child with his girlfriend and was working to improve his life. His family is devastated by the loss, describing him as a young man trying to support his future family.
